Best Schools in 30305, GA
30305, GA has a total of 8 schools including 2 high schools, 1 middle schools and 5 elementary schools. A total of 6,406 students attend 30305, GA schools. On average, schools in 30305 score 29%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 41%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in 30305 underperform exp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in 30305, GA
Zip-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
30305, GA has a total population of 29,478 with 20%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 98%, and 76%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
